VPS账户管理全攻略:用户创建与SSH权限设置指南
准备工作与环境验证
在创建新用户前需确认SSH服务正常运行,Linux系统使用systemctl status sshd
检查服务状态,Windows系统需通过系统功能启用OpenSSH组件。建议执行ssh -V
验证客户端版本,确保安装最新安全补丁。
多用户账户创建流程
Linux系统创建标准用户操作步骤:
- 执行
adduser username
创建新账户 - 使用
passwd username
设置登录密码 - 通过
groupadd groupname
创建专用运维组 - 执行
usermod -aG groupname username
添加用户到指定组
SSH安全配置规范
修改/etc/ssh/sshd_config
关键参数:
- 禁用root登录:
PermitRootLogin no
- 启用密钥认证:
PasswordAuthentication no
- 限制访问组:
AllowGroups devops
ssh-keygen -t ed25519 -C "user@host"
权限管理最佳实践
配置sudo权限的推荐方法:
- 临时赋予文件编辑权限:
chmod -v u+w /etc/sudoers
- 添加
username ALL=(ALL) NOPASSWD:ALL
免密指令 - 恢复文件权限:
chmod -v u-w /etc/sudoers
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/529718.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。